Description
This is our world, as you've never seen it before. The Earth teems with sights and textures, sounds and vibrations, smells and tastes, electric and magnetic fields. But every animal is enclosed within its own unique sensory bubble, perceiving only a tiny sliver of this world.
Ed Yong invites us to step beyond the confines of our own senses and explore the previously unfathomable dimensions of the natural world. By experiencing the world as it is truly perceived by other animals, we gain a new understanding of our place within it.
Through a fascinating exploration of the senses, Yong shows us that we don't need to travel to other places to understand our world - we just need to see through other eyes.
